Strawberry Lemonade

I make this wonderful, easy-to-prepare lemonade in a blender using lemons, strawberries and honey. As a variation I use limes instead of lemons.  It's perfectly seasonal right now, visually appealing and guaranteed to quench all hot-weather thirsts. 
 
Ingredients
  • 1 lb strawberries, about 4 cups
  • 2 lemons
  • 1/2 to 3/4's of a cup honey, to preference 
  • 5 cups of water
  • Ice
 
Garnishes:
 
  • Strawberry slices, lemon slices and/or fresh herbs
 
Instructions
 
  • Wash the strawberries and cut them in halves.
  • Wash and quarter the lemons.
  • Blend the strawberries and lemons with 2 cups of water
  • Add in the honey depending on preference and the sweetness of the strawberries 
  • Strain the strawberry lemon mix
  • Add the additional 3 cups of water through the strainer
  • Add additional honey to taste 
  • Serve cold over ice, garnish with strawberry slices, lemon slices and herbs.

As a variation, add your choice of alcohol to make a summer cocktail. Vodka, tequila or rum may all be employed. You may also, instead, substitute the additional 4 cups of water with white or sparkling wine for a delicious strawberry sangria.  Consider using Sauvignon Blanc or a Chardonnay. Riesling, Gewürztraminer, Viognier, or Pinot Gris work very well too.
